Output 58093275cf7009bc4ee4b366a6ba7aeff8e7d13c7ae32bbd4bfc14120053e2ce:0

value
166328
script pubkey
OP_0 OP_PUSHBYTES_20 de953bf855b25f236ac3e04eb9acf625a418c8a1
address
bc1qm62nh7z4kf0jx6krup8tnt8kykjp3j9pnsx49q
transaction
58093275cf7009bc4ee4b366a6ba7aeff8e7d13c7ae32bbd4bfc14120053e2ce
confirmations
172433
spent
true